'Prunus Kojo-no-mai' is a stunning, compact flowering cherry tree that’s perfect for smaller gardens, balconies, and container displays. This bushy deciduous tree blooms from March to April with delicate white blossoms tinged with pink, attracting early pollinators. The tree’s name, meaning 'flight of the butterflies' in Japanese, perfectly reflects its graceful, butterfly-like flowers. Its unique zig-zag branches provide a beautiful silhouette, especially in winter when the tree has no leaves or flowers. In autumn, the leaves turn vibrant oranges and reds, adding extra seasonal interest before falling and revealing the tree's striking winter structure. Awarded the RHS Award of Garden Merit, 'Kojo-no-mai' is an excellent choice for any garden.

Habit: Compact and bushy, prune lightly to maintain shape (remove weak or diseased stems)
